Death visits Beadle County as Mrs C W Wolters dies

Beadle County notes three deaths this week with Mrs C W Wolters of Iowa Township dying suddenly from heart disease while caring for her infant. Funeral held at Huron Methodist Church with Rev Duane Risenbark officiating. Bert Craft, longtime city resident, dies suddenly. funeral at Tams and interment at Riverside. Donald Gust, four, dies from bowel inflammation. services held at the Methodist Church with Rev Risenbark presiding. Sheriff Young seeks John Hoover, a swindler, using a staged widower ruse to obtain farm loans and forged deeds.

Thanksgiving Proclamation by President Roosevelt

The 1905 Thanksgiving proclamation states a national day of thanks on November 30. Roosevelt notes past hardships and present abundance, urging citizens to praise the Giver of good and pledge to overcome faults while dedicating to a life of cleanliness honor and wisdom.

Thanksgiving Proclamation by Governor Elrod of South Dakota

Governor Samuel H. Elrod proclaims Thursday November 30 1905 as a day of Thanksgiving urging citizens to rest from labor attend worship or reflect at home and give thanks for crops employment health and blessings. The notice closes with official seals and signatures D E Wipf secretary and E A Platts deputy.

Walter Myers the Buxton Builder Sees Notable Career

Walter Myers recently moved to Huron from Iowa and is praised in a Louilia Iowa Tribune puff for supervising about 700 buildings in four years around Buxton. His largest contract was 375 houses in 1903, built with an army of carpenters, workshops, and machinery.

Letter From Africa Describes South Africa Current Life

Miss Nellie Reed recalls two years as a missionary in South Africa and relates a report on a British Scientific Association convention in Capetown and Mariatsburg. The account mentions native leaders Malola Ladula and Umweli and a war dance by 1000 natives, reflecting Natal society.

Exploring Standing Rock to Belle Fourche by wagon line

An Aberdeen American travel note recounts an overland trip from Aberdeen to Belle Fourche via Evarts and Standing Rock Reservation. The author observes cattle water dams on the six mile trail, notes Sioux farming near the Grand River, and discusses upcoming allotments and anticipated opening of the reservation to settlement.
